尽管大规模预训练的文生图模型已能根据文本提示生成多样图像,但在生成特定领域图像时仍受限,尤其当目标领域难以描述或模型从未见过。本文提出DomainGallery,一种少样本域驱动图像生成方法,通过属性中心化的微调策略,在少量目标数据上优化Stable Diffusion模型。该方法包含先验属性擦除、属性解耦、正则化与增强等技术,专门针对少样本域生成中的关键挑战。大量实验验证了DomainGallery在多种域驱动生成场景下的优越性能。代码已开源。

The recent progress in text-to-image models pretrained on large-scale datasets has enabled us to generate various images as long as we provide a text prompt describing what we want. Nevertheless, the availability of these models is still limited when we expect to generate images that fall into a specific domain either hard to describe or just unseen to the models. In this work, we propose DomainGallery, a few-shot domain-driven image generation method which aims at finetuning pretrained Stable Diffusion on few-shot target datasets in an attribute-centric manner. Specifically, DomainGallery features prior attribute erasure, attribute disentanglement, regularization and enhancement. These techniques are tailored to few-shot domain-driven generation in order to solve key issues that previous works have failed to settle. Extensive experiments are given to validate the superior performance of DomainGallery on a variety of domain-driven generation scenarios.
